As Burgerking states, the best way is to go to a hospital. Their labs are in their hospitals and it only takes 2 hours, at the most. Coincidentally, just yesterday, I had a lipid profile done at Bamrungrad (one of the more expensive hospitals in Bangkok) and it only cost THB 1,250. Perhaps Bangkok Nursing Home may be a little cheaper, but you are not going to save a whole lot finding a lab to do it for you directly and you will have to wonder about how sterile the place will be.
